Judo national team coach Hwang Hee-tae will appear as the new boss on KBS2's 'The boss's ears are donkey ears.'
KBS 2TV's 'The boss's ears are donkey ears' (directed by Ahn Sang-eun / hereinafter "The boss's ears") is a program of voluntary role-reversal and self-reflection by Korea's bosses to create workplaces that make people want to work; episode 326 recorded a peak viewership of 5.7%, continuing its streak of No. 1 in its time slot for 175 weeks (Nielsen Korea).
The 327th episode of 'The boss's ears,' which will air on the 12th, will feature judo national team coach Hwang Hee-tae, nicknamed the Ma Dong-seok of the judo world, who will talk about his time as a gold medalist and later as a violent-crime detective.
That day Hwang Hee-tae said, "When I squat I carry 310KG, my deadlift is 270KG, and my bench press is 180KG," surprising Jun Hyun-moo. Hwang Hee-tae went on to say, "At the start of my coaching career I used to do it in front of the athletes, but now if the coach is better than the athletes their morale drops, so lately I don't show demonstrations," revealing that he fits the boastful mold of "The boss's ears," capturing attention.
To prove that power, he performed squats on the spot in the studio while holding Jung Ho-young in princess-carry and baby-carry poses and other positions, drawing loud cheers. Jung Ho-young said, "This is my first time feeling like this," showing a somewhat dazed look and prompting laughter.
Meanwhile, Jun Hyun-moo, who was watching footage of Hwang Hee-tae's past gold medal victory, pointed out the changes with a sharp eye. When Kim Sook said, "Your face has changed a lot," puzzled, Jun Hyun-moo said, "You put on and lost weight, removed and added spots, so you're unrecognizable," provoking laughter. Hwang Hee-tae coolly admitted, "I had work done for cosmetic reasons. To look handsome," which also drew laughs.
Coach Hwang Hee-tae revealed that his previous job was as a violent-crime detective, surprising everyone. Hwang Hee-tae said, "I passed a 10-to-1 competition rate to become a detective. I wanted to be a detective like Ma Dong-seok," certifying himself as the Ma Dong-seok of the judo world. He also shared an anecdote about putting a suspect who refused to get into a police car into the vehicle in one move. Jun Hyun-moo said, "The movie The Outlaws isn't exaggerated," acknowledging Hwang Hee-tae's power, which forms a parallel theory with Ma Dong-seok even when merely breathing.
